There's the classic tripple master (Smuggler, Pistoleer and TKA), but you'll just end up using TKA for almost all of your combat because pistoleer is so borked.


There's always Master Smuggler, Master Commando, (Medic 1-0-0-0, or Pistoleer orTKA 3-0-0-0)


Or Master Smuggler, Master Marksman, Scout 4-1-0-1, BH 0-4-4-4 (or different combination)
